Change Management in the Corporate World 

Adapting to change is no longer optional for businesses — it is a critical factor for long-term success. 

Change management is the structured approach organisations use to guide individuals, teams, and the entire enterprise from a current state to a desired future state. 

Whether adopting new technologies, responding to market shifts, or implementing cultural transformations, effective change management enables businesses to adapt swiftly while minimising disruption. More than a project tool, it is a fundamental component of modern corporate governance. 

What Is Change Management?

In the corporate context, it is a discipline focused on: 

  • Preparing, supporting, and empowering people, teams, and leaders to embrace organisational change effectively and sustainably. 
  • Managing the human side of transitions, reducing resistance and minimising negative impacts such as productivity loss or organisational climate issues. 

The process extends beyond the technical scope of projects — it involves strategy, culture, communication, and integrated governance. 

Why Change Management Is Essential Today 

The business environment has never been more dynamic. Digital transformation, intense global competition, and ever-evolving customer expectations demand agility from corporations. 

Yet large-scale change is complex and often meets resistance, making it one of the most significant challenges faced by executives. 

Without a robust change management strategy, businesses face serious risks — including financial losses, employee disengagement, and even complete project failure. 

On the other hand, organisations that structure their change initiatives effectively achieve real gains in efficiency, innovation, and strategic positioning. 

Key Benefits of Effective Change Management

  • Risk Mitigation: Thoughtful planning reduces uncertainty and disruption.
  • Employee Engagement: Well-executed strategies foster trust and collaboration across teams. 
  • Operational Efficiency: Structured transitions boost productivity and accelerate adaptation. 
  • Strategic Advantage: Companies are better positioned than competitors that fail to keep pace with innovation.  

A Technical and Practical Approach to Change

Effectively managing change requires both a strong technical framework and a people-centred approach. Below, we explore critical components alongside practical examples that illustrate success in motion.  

Building a Technical Framework

  • Assessment and Strategy Development: understanding the scope and impact of change across the organisation is vital — this includes conducting impact assessments and defining clear objectives aligned with business goals. 
    Example: Before embarking on a digital transformation journey, a leading retail corporation conducted an organisation-wide readiness assessment. This identified skills gaps and priority areas, enabling the creation of a structured upskilling programme. 
  • Leadership Engagement: leadership commitment is crucial for aligning the organisation. Leaders must not only sponsor change but also demonstrate active involvement. 
    Example: When transitioning to a more sustainable supply chain, a multinational trained its C-level executives on sustainability metrics, reinforcing leadership accountability and mobilising the entire organisation. 
  • Flexible Methodologies: adopting frameworks such as ADKAR (Awareness, Desire, Knowledge, Ability, Reinforcement) or the PROSCI methodology ensures change strategies are both adaptable and scalable. 
  • Technology Enablement: digital tools — such as project management platforms or AI-powered analytics — streamline progress tracking and support data-driven decision-making. 

How to Make Change Sustainable 

A successful transition is not the end of change management. To maintain progress, continuous reinforcement mechanisms must be in place. 

Aligning performance metrics with new processes, embedding change into organisational culture, and celebrating incremental wins are all critical steps.
